Shooting at Rockdale Leaves Man Shot and Charged
Rockdale police report a Sunday afternoon shooting on East Third Street. James Lewis fired a 12 gauge shotgun at J D Miller after an argument, injuring Lewis himself. Miller turned himself in on an assault with intent to murder charge. Bond set at $1000. Lewis hospitalized in serious but satisfactory condition at Scott and White Temple.

City Records 142 Accidents In Eleven Months
The Cameron Police Department logs 142 traffic accidents from Jan 1 to Nov 30 1976 an average 13 per month. 37 percent on Highways 36 and 77, one fatality 19 injuries 268 vehicles 247 drivers. Seven locations account for 18 percent of crashes. Age groups 15-19 21 percent 65 and over 18 percent 20-25 17 percent. 34 percent caused by failure to yield. Driver errors tied to speed control backing following. Public safety push for defensive driving classes and a city traffic sign survey with bids projected at 10000 to 12000.

Citians Lodge Complaints On Water Rates And Streets
At a city council meeting Mrs. John Jistel protested water charges she did not use, recounting a rise from a $1.25 minimum to a higher bill. Mayor Lawrence Zotz said higher costs require the rate increase and special rates aren’t possible. Mrs. Jistel also complained about yard water and dogs.

Former Starrett Hickman dies at 74 in Cameron hospital
Former Cameron city councilman and local groceryman Starrett Hickman died Sunday in a Cameron hospital at age 74. He was born in Cameron, served on the city council, attended First Baptist Church, and is survived by his wife La-Vada Hickman and two brothers. Funeral services were held Monday in Cameron with burial at Walkers Creek Cemetery. The obituary notes his health prompted retirement.

Fire Destroys RHS Building in Rockdale Blaze
A fire of undetermined origin destroyed the Rockdale High School ag building and greenhouse Tuesday evening. Alarm at 6 p.m. Three Rockdale fire engines and Cameron unit fought the two year old frame structure but it could not be saved. Officials probe the loss with no estimate available.

Drive chairman sees near goal for Rockdale fund drive
Rod Holcombe reports Cameron's Unit ed Way campaign is progressing with about $9,000 raised or pledged. Bank balance around $5,350. pledges and cards still outstanding. Holcombe stays optimistic and confident the $10,000 goal will be reached soon.
